About 24 Borden Avenue
24 Borden Avenue is a three-bedroom end-of-terrace house in Enfield (EN1 2BZ). It has a recorded floor area of 106 m² (around 1141 sq ft), construction records dating it to 1930-1949 and council tax band E. The latest certificate (February 2017) shows an E (score 49), well below the UK norm with real room to improve. The recommended improvements would lift it to C (score 74), a 2-band jump. It has already been extended once and our model flags further extension potential, a sign of buyer flexibility.
On energy efficiency it sits in the bottom 10% of properties in this postcode — significant headroom for improvement. A recent sale: £680,000 in February 2025. One planning record on file: an extension approved in 2003. Past consents include an extension, meaningful when judging how the property has evolved. Across 1998–2025, sale prices on this property compounded at 5.8% per year. On a £-per-square-foot basis, the last sale (£596/sq ft) was about 77.1% above the typical sold price in the postcode.
